Add irc-theme.{c,h} with the IRC plugin contribution to the built-in
"light" theme: 9 overrides on irc.color.* options tuned for a
light-background terminal (input_nick, item_lag_finished,
item_tls_version_deprecated, list_buffer_line_selected,
message_chghost, message_setname, nick_prefixes, topic_new, topic_old).
The registration is a small wrapper around weechat_theme_register that
builds a hashtable from a static (option, value) table and frees it
after the call. irc_theme_init() is called from weechat_plugin_init
after irc_config_init/read so the option names are already created
when the theme registry references them.
Default option values are NOT changed.
Add weechat.theme_register (name, overrides) to all eight script
languages. Each binding is a mechanical translation of the same
signature:
- name: string
- overrides: language-native dict / hash / associative array of
full_option_name -> value strings
- returns: pointer-as-string of the registered t_theme (empty
string on failure)
Each binding converts the dict to a struct t_hashtable using the
existing per-language helper (weechat_python_dict_to_hashtable,
weechat_perl_hash_to_hashtable, weechat_ruby_hash_to_hashtable,
weechat_lua_tohashtable, weechat_tcl_dict_to_hashtable,
weechat_js_object_to_hashtable, weechat_php_array_to_hashtable,
weechat_guile_alist_to_hashtable), calls weechat_theme_register,
frees the temporary hashtable, and returns the result. The new
function is registered right after the config_* functions so the API
listing stays grouped by topic.
PHP also receives a new arginfo entry (string, array -> string) in
both weechat-php_arginfo.h and weechat-php_legacy_arginfo.h.
This is plumbing only - the underlying theme_register function is
already covered by tests/unit/core/test-core-theme.cpp
(TEST(CoreTheme, Register)). No script-side tests are added here.
Add a single new entry point to the plugin API:
struct t_theme *weechat_theme_register (const char *name,
struct t_hashtable *overrides);
Plugins call this at init time to contribute their per-theme color (or
other themable) overrides for a built-in theme like "dark". The
overrides hashtable maps full option names ("irc.color.input_nick") to
their string values; the caller retains ownership and may free it
right after the call. Repeated calls with the same theme name merge
into the existing registry entry, so each plugin can declare its own
contributions independently of core and of other plugins.
Wiring:
- struct t_theme forward-declared in weechat-plugin.h alongside the
other opaque types.
- theme_register function pointer added to t_weechat_plugin.
- weechat_theme_register convenience macro added.
- plugin.c initializes the pointer to core's theme_register.
- WEECHAT_PLUGIN_API_VERSION bumped to 20260526-01.
This commit is plumbing only: the underlying theme_register function
already has unit-test coverage in tests/unit/core/test-core-theme.cpp
(TEST(CoreTheme, Register)), so no new tests are added here.
Extend the "t:" filter so the special value "themable" matches every
option whose new themable flag is set, regardless of type (color,
string, integer, boolean, enum). This makes the flag interactively
discoverable in the fset buffer and is the natural way to inspect the
surface area that an upcoming /theme command will be allowed to touch.
The themable flag of an option is now mirrored on struct t_fset_option,
exposed via hdata ("themable", integer) and infolist ("themable",
integer), and printed in the log.
Add an "int themable" field on struct t_config_option. The flag is set
automatically for every CONFIG_OPTION_TYPE_COLOR option, and may be set
explicitly on any other type by suffixing the type argument with
"|themable" in the call to config_file_new_option (e.g. "string|themable"
for a string option whose value contains "${color:...}" references).
Opt in the relevant string options in core (buffer_time_format,
day_change_message_*, item_time_format, nick_color_force, prefix_*,
chat_nick_colors, eval_syntax_colors, color palette aliases) and in the
buflist, fset, irc, relay plugins.
The flag is exposed via hdata, infolist, and print_log so scripts and
/debug can read it. This is the foundation for an upcoming /theme
command that will only be allowed to modify themable options.
On modern 32-bit platforms with a 64-bit time_t, the value returned by SvIV can
be 32-bit (its width depends on how Perl was built), whereas time_t is 64-bit.
Read the date with SvNV instead: a double represents all real timestamps
exactly, so the conversion to time_t no longer depends on the size of the Perl
integer type.
A relay client could send data with no end-of-line (an unterminated method
or header line) and dribble its payload, making WeeChat accumulate it in the
partial message buffer that grew without limit, until all memory was
exhausted. This path is reachable before authentication during websocket
initialization with the "weechat" and "irc" protocols.
The accumulated partial message is now bounded by
RELAY_HTTP_PARTIAL_MESSAGE_MAX_LENGTH: once the limit is reached, the extra
data is ignored.
A relay client could announce a huge websocket frame (or HTTP body via
"Content-Length") and dribble its payload, making WeeChat accumulate it
in a buffer that grew without limit, until all memory was exhausted. The
websocket frame path is reachable before authentication with the
"weechat" and "irc" protocols.
The announced websocket frame length and HTTP "Content-Length" are now
bounded by WEBSOCKET_FRAME_MAX_LENGTH and RELAY_HTTP_BODY_MAX_LENGTH: an
oversized websocket frame closes the connection, and an oversized body is
rejected.
